Job Summary

The Center for Campus Wellness ( CCW ) is a comprehensive wellness office that provides wellness education, trainings and workshops, victim-survivor advocacy services and support, safer sex services for students, collegiate recovery program, basic needs support, wellness coaching, and peer mentorship.

We are hiring student staff who will serve as a Wellness Exchange Ambassador ( WEA ) with our Basic Needs Collective. WEAs are a committed group of students who understand the importance of health and wellness, the value of connecting students to resources on campus to be successful while at the U, and who want to empower themselves and their peers to make positive changes.
